Advances in semiconductor and superconductor technology have sparked a new round of research in quantum computing in recent years. Quantum computers hold the promise to efficiently solve problems that are intractable by today’s electronic computers. In a quantum computer, standard logic bits ‘0’ and ‘1’ are replaced by quantum states |0⟩ and |1⟩ referred to as quantum bits (qubits). The challenge facing researchers is controlling and detecting these quantum states, which are preserved long enough only at deep sub-Kelvin temperatures.
